Initially, we only needed a reset controller to make sure RXDMA works at
least once per transfer. Meanwhile, documentation has been updated. It
now says that a reset has to be performed prior every transaction, even
if it is non-DMA. So, make the reset controller a requirement instead of
being optional. And bail out if resetting fails.
